EXHAUST GAS PRESSURE SENSOR [SKYACTIV-D 1.8]

Exhaust Gas Pressure Sensor No.1
Purpose/Function
-
• Detects the exhaust gas pressure exhausted from the cylinder as basic information for mainly EGR control and boost control.
• Detects the exhaust gas pressure exhausted from the cylinder and sends to the PCM as an exhaust gas pressure signal.
Construction
-
• Exhaust gas pressure sensor No.1 is installed to the cylinder head cover with the bracket.
• A semiconductor strain gauge has been adopted to the exhaust gas pressure sensor No.1 (as the detecting element) for detecting the exhaust gas pressure exhausted from the cylinder.
Operation
-
• Sends the signal, which fluctuates according to the exhaust gas pressure exhausted from the cylinder, to the PCM.

Exhaust Gas Pressure Sensor No.2
Purpose/Function
-
• Detects the difference in pressure between exhaust gas pressure before and after passing the diesel particulate filter as basic information for mainly diesel particulate filter regeneration control.
• Detects the difference in pressure between exhaust gas pressure before and after passing the diesel particulate filter and sends to the PCM as an exhaust gas pressure signal.
Construction
-
• Exhaust gas pressure sensor No.2 is located on the front side of the cylinder block.
• A piezoelectric element has been adopted to the exhaust gas pressure sensor No.2 (as the detecting element) for detecting the difference in pressure between exhaust gas pressure before and after passing the diesel particulate filter.
Operation
-
• Sends the signal, which fluctuates according to the difference in pressure between exhaust gas pressure before and after passing the diesel particulate filter, to the PCM.
